UACCF008 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: UACCF - Message class for Upgrade Accelerator Framework

  • Message number: 008

  • Message text: Restarting Step >>> &

    The SAP error message UACCF008, which indicates "Restarting Step >>> &," typically occurs in the context of background job processing or workflow execution. This error suggests that a particular step in a process has failed and is being restarted. Here are some potential causes, solutions, and related information for this error:
    Causes:
    
    Temporary System Issues: The error may arise due to temporary issues in the SAP system, such as database locks, resource unavailability, or network problems.
    Data Issues: There may be inconsistencies or issues with the data being processed in the step that is failing.
    Configuration Errors: Incorrect configuration settings in the job or workflow can lead to failures.
    Authorization Issues: The user or process executing the job may lack the necessary authorizations to perform certain actions.
    System Resource Limitations: Insufficient memory, CPU, or other system resources can cause jobs to fail.
